Why does my hair turn orange when I dye it?
Dark hair usually turns orange when dyed many shades lighter than the original color. It can also happen if the bleach doesn't stay on the hair long enough. When coloring hair outside the salon, the new hair color should be within two shades of the natural color.

Why does dyed hair turn orange?
All hair contains melanin and melanin is responsible for lightening or darkening your natural hair color. Darker base pigments are one of the reasons hair can turn orange during a bleaching session.

What color is red
Red is the color at the end of the long wavelength of the visible light spectrum, along with orange and violet as contrast. It has a dominant wavelength of 625 to 740 nanometers. It is a primary color in RGB and a secondary color (based on magenta and yellow) in CMYK, and a complementary color for cyan.

What colors can produce red?
The traditional color wheel contains the primary colors listed above: red, yellow, and blue, but the subtractive color wheel has its own set of primary colors, namely cyan, yellow, and magenta. Using the primary colors of the subtractive color wheels, you can create red by mixing magenta and yellow.

What color does orange and brown make?
If you combine orange and brown in equal parts, you get a terracotta color. Terracotta is known for its brown tones with orange hues. Terracotta is reminiscent of terracotta pots. This is because clay literally means 'scorched earth'.

How do you remove blue dye from hair?
To remove the blue stain, wash your hair thoroughly with a clarifying shampoo of your choice. Make sure to cover your head completely and wash your hair down to the tips. It's a good idea to let the shampoo sit for a few minutes to really dissolve the blue tint. Rinse the hair and then apply a deep conditioner.
